Key Capabilities Buyers Usually Evaluate

Controlled machining environment

An enclosed format helps contain chips, mist, or debris during machining operations. For applications that involve engraving, trimming, or light milling, this can improve workplace cleanliness and support safer observation.

Operator visibility

Windows on the front door give the operator a direct view of the process zone. That matters when a buyer wants to monitor tool path behavior, setup alignment, or workpiece status without interrupting the cycle.

Local and pendant control

The combination of touchscreen HMI, push buttons, and a side pendant supports practical shop-floor operation. In many production settings, this mix makes it easier to start, stop, adjust, or jog the machine during setup.

Quality Control and Buyer Decision Factors

When evaluating this machine, buyers should focus on the elements that are visible and the specifications that must be confirmed. Check enclosure rigidity, door visibility, control interface clarity, mobility, ventilation arrangement, and emergency-stop access. Then verify the more critical performance data with the supplier: working range, spindle or tool system, power requirements, accuracy, supported materials, and maintenance access.

For production buyers, the best choice is the machine that matches the actual workflow, not just the headline name. If your process is mostly decorative cutting or marking, a CNC Engraving Machine setup may be enough. If your work includes heavier shaping or pocketing, a CNC Milling Machine configuration may be more appropriate.
